Osseodensification for Narrow Alveolar Ridge Expansion

This prospective, single-arm, non-randomized interventional clinical study was designed to evaluate the immediate horizontal dimensional change in narrow alveolar ridges following osseodensification-assisted dental implant-site preparation.

Eligible participants with healed edentulous sites in the maxilla or mandible underwent implant-site preparation using osseodensification burs operated in densifying mode. Alveolar ridge width was measured directly using standardized Micro Castroviejo bone calipers at three predefined levels: the crestal level and 5 mm and 10 mm apical to the crest. Measurements were obtained immediately before and immediately after osseodensification-assisted osteotomy preparation.

The primary outcome was the within-site change in alveolar ridge width at the three measurement levels. Additional assessments included insertion torque at implant placement and recorded postoperative complications. The study included a single treatment group and did not include a conventional-drilling or alternative ridge-expansion comparison group

About this study

This study used a prospective, single-arm, non-randomized interventional design to assess immediate alveolar ridge-width changes following osseodensification-assisted implant-site preparation.

Eligible adult participants had healed edentulous sites requiring dental implant placement and presented with limited horizontal alveolar ridge width. Implant sites were located in either the maxilla or mandible and included anterior and posterior regions.

Preoperative CBCT examination was performed for implant planning and assessment of ridge dimensions. During surgery, local anesthesia was administered and a full-thickness mucoperiosteal flap was reflected. Baseline ridge width was measured directly using standardized Micro Castroviejo bone calipers at the crestal level and at 5 mm and 10 mm apical to the crest.

Implant-site preparation began with a pilot drill, followed by sequential osseodensification burs operated in counterclockwise densifying mode under copious irrigation. After completion of the osteotomy and before implant insertion, ridge-width measurements were repeated at the same predefined reference levels.

The primary assessment was the within-site difference between the post-osseodensification and baseline clinical measurements at each level. Dental implants were subsequently placed, and primary mechanical stability was assessed using insertion torque. Postoperative events were recorded during the scheduled follow-up period.

Some participants contributed more than one implant site. Enrollment therefore refers to the number of participants, whereas ridge-width and implant-related measurements were recorded at the implant-site level.

Inclusion criteria

  • Adults aged 18 years or older and within the upper age limit specified in the final ethics-approved protocol.
  • Healed edentulous sites involving single or multiple missing teeth in the maxillary or mandibular arches.
  • A post-extraction healing period of at least 6 months before implant placement.
  • Adequate vertical bone dimensions for dental implant placement, as assessed using CBCT.
  • Absence of active local infection or pathological lesions at the proposed implant site.
  • Clinical suitability for dental implant placement and osseodensification-assisted osteotomy preparation.
  • Ability and willingness to provide informed consent and attend the scheduled follow-up visits.
  • Maintenance of acceptable oral hygiene.
  • Alveolar ridge width of ≤8 mm at the crestal level, measured buccolingually, and considered to require horizontal expansion during implant-site preparation.
  • Implant sites classified as Misch D1-D4 according to the protocol-specified bone-quality assessment.

Exclusion criteria

  • Acute or chronic infection or a pathological condition at the proposed implant site.
  • Severe buccal plate undercut or ridge concavity that precluded safe implant-site preparation.
  • Insufficient vertical bone height for the planned dental implant.
  • Inadequate interarch distance for implant-supported rehabilitation.
  • Severe parafunctional habits, including clinically significant bruxism or clenching.
  • Heavy smoking, defined as more than 10 cigarettes per day.
  • Use of medications considered likely to compromise bone healing according to the approved protocol, including relevant corticosteroid or antiresorptive therapy.
  • Uncontrolled systemic disease or a medical condition that could materially affect surgical healing or implant treatment.
  • History of radiotherapy to the head and neck or chemotherapy within the preceding 5 years.
  • Current pregnancy at the time of the surgical procedure.
  • Inability or unwillingness to provide informed consent or attend the required follow-up visits

Treatment and study plan

Densah burs (Osseodensification Technique)

Procedure

Dental implant osteotomies were prepared using sequential osseodensification burs operated in counterclockwise densifying mode under copious irrigation. The burs were advanced using a controlled pumping motion according to the study protocol. Ridge width was measured immediately before and after completion of the osteotomy at three predefined levels, followed by dental implant placement and insertion-torque recording.

Primary outcomes

  1. Change in Alveolar Ridge Width Following Osseodensification

    Time frame: Intraoperative assessment: immediately before and immediately after osseodensification during the same surgical procedure

    Change in alveolar ridge width, measured in millimeters, using standardized Micro Castroviejo bone calipers at three predefined reference levels: (1) the crestal bone level, (2) 5 mm apical to the crest, and (3) 10 mm apical to the crest.

    Measurements were obtained immediately before osteotomy preparation and immediately after completion of osseodensification-assisted osteotomy preparation, before implant insertion. The outcome was calculated separately at each level as the post-osseodensification measurement minus the corresponding baseline measurement.

Secondary outcomes

  1. Insertion Torque at Dental Implant Placement

    Time frame: Intraoperative assessment at the time of implant placement.

    Primary mechanical implant stability was assessed by recording the maximum insertion torque, measured in Newton-centimeters (Ncm), at the time of dental implant placement following osseodensification-assisted osteotomy preparation.

  2. Occurrence of Postoperative Clinical Complications

    Time frame: From the surgical procedure through the 12-week postoperative follow-up period.

    The occurrence of recorded postoperative clinical events was assessed after implant placement. Events included pain, edema, infection, paresthesia, supuration, and other clinically documented complications. Each event was recorded using the prespecified study definitions and reported using the number of participants and implant sites with available follow-up data.

Other outcomes

  1. Agreement Between Baseline CBCT and Direct Clinical Caliper Measurements

    Time frame: Preoperative CBCT assessment and intraoperative baseline measurement before osseodensification.

    Agreement between preoperative CBCT-derived alveolar ridge-width measurements and direct intraoperative baseline measurements obtained using Micro Castroviejo bone calipers was assessed at the crestal level and at 5 mm and 10 mm apical to the crest.

    The comparison included paired differences, rank correlations, and descriptive Bland-Altman limits of agreement. The analysis assessed baseline measurement correspondence and did not compare postoperative caliper measurements with postoperative CBCT.
